Utulei Monthly Rainfall & Precipitation

This page shows both the average monthly rainfall and the number of rainy days in Utulei, American Samoa. The figures are based on a 30-year period (1990–2020) to provide a reliable average. Now, let's break down all the details for a clearer picture.

Utulei has a relatively rainy climate with high precipitation levels, averaging 2652 mm (104 in) of rainfall annually. Despite the high annual total, it does experience a distinct rainy season during certain months. Examine our detailed charts below to understand these seasonal patterns.

Utulei can be quite wet during January, receiving approximately 368 mm (14 in) of precipitation over 16 rainy days.

In contrast August, experiences much drier conditions, with 104 mm (4.1 in) of rainfall, spread across 17 rainy days.

January, the wettest month, has a maximum daytime temperature of 29°C (84°F). The city receives 167 hours of sunshine in this period. Utulei vs World: Rainfall Compared

Utulei's average annual precipitation is 2652 mm (104 in). Let's compare this to some popular worldwide tourist destinations:

In Barcelona, Spain, the average annual precipitation is 644 mm (25 in), evenly distributed across the year with no extreme wet or dry seasons.

Osaka, Japan, experiences 1507 mm (59 in) of rainfall annually, spread across the year with wetter summers.

In Tokyo, Japan, the average annual precipitation is 1528 mm (60 in), with significant summer rains due to typhoon season.

Singapore, situated near the equator, gets 2581 mm (102 in) of rainfall annually, with no distinct dry season and consistent monthly precipitation.

How is Precipitation Measured?

Precipitation amounts are measured using specific gauges installed at weather stations, collecting both rain and snow and any other type of precipitation. Rainfall is measured directly in millimeters, while that from snow and ice is obtained by melting it. Automated systems often incorporate heaters to make this easier.

Information from these stations is transmitted via Wi-Fi, satellite, GPS, or telephone connections to central monitoring networks. This information is immediately updated and integrated into weather models and forecasts.
